RUBII VAPE & SMOKE SHOP MIAMI BEACH DELTA 8 STORE

Rubii Vape & Smoke Shop Miami Beach Delta 8 Store

Rubii Vape & Smoke Shop Miami Beach Delta 8 Store768 W 41st St, Miami Beach, FL 33140, United States+17863554424http://rubiismokeshop.com/ tobacco shopThe last word Guidebook to Smoke Outlets, Vape Shops, and Tobacco StoresIntroductionSmoke outlets, vape outlets, and tobacco shops became well-liked Places for fanatics and relaxed people alike. Thes

read more